我正在尝试创建医院RDBMS,我需要在医生,部门和患者之间建立三元关系,这是需要以这种方式分配的ER图的ER部分。但是我无法在数据库中创建它们的表。
关系是:
[许多医生可以分配许多患者,而病人可以分配许多医生,但是两个(医生和患者)中的许多可以分配一个科室。
如何创建他们的SQL表?
部博士(系FK)病人(与部门的FK)DoctorPatient(带有医生和患者的FK)